Output 627570993b2b057b338ce320802ae9a0d7a403770992cea60cd756447ab7cb47:8

value
2158063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 76feb2449b7e4220b60efbf1a5bb14b8fc76031c OP_EQUALVERIFY OP_CHECKSIG
address
1BrBrFTafJ5fnf8SfukuTti58pQHTob23B
transaction
627570993b2b057b338ce320802ae9a0d7a403770992cea60cd756447ab7cb47
spent
true